      I could do with some help with a script. The final piece of artwork will be a circular dial with information and figures placed around the edge.

      Basically I have a square (100x100mm) document that has been produced from a data merge, so I have 22 pages. Each page has 2 text boxes that are grouped and centred horizontally and vertically.

      I want to incrementally rotate each group (from the centre) on each page by 16.36 degrees. So the group on page 1 doesn’t rotate, page 2 will rotate 16.36, page 3 will rotate 36.72, page 4 will rotate 49.08 etc. – (The 16.36 degrees rotation is 360 degrees divided by the 22 pages, to make up the information that will be around the edge of the ‘dial’ artwork)

      Next I need each group on each page to move to page 1. This will leave me with all the groups on page 1, neatly rotated around the circular dial. As a bonus the script could also delete pages 2 to 22.
